How to Hook a Bowling Ball?
Hooking the bowling ball is the most common style that is even used by the professionals. That’s because it generates compelling spin action, which consequently hits the bowling pins every time.
So, how to hook a bowling ball to hit the bowling spin? Let’s discuss it step by step.
Step 1: Think about the bowling lane.
When throwing the ball to the lane, think about the bowling’s lane at first. Verily, the bowling ball reacts differently on a too oily lane. So, set up your feet and bowling style based on the amount of oil.
Once you get familiar with the hook, you can adjust yourself with it. Consequently, it’ll be easier for you to achieve more points. Use the right foot when testing the hooks of your lane.
Step 2: Keep a distance away from the foul line
Keep several inches distance from the foul line before you start. Standing a minimum 4 inches away from the offensive line will be ideal for throwing the bowling ball.
Step 3: Use the solid grip
Well, you will get two different types of grip with your bowling ball-conventional grip, finger grip. However, finger grip is excellent for the players who want to make a higher score.
When adjusting your fingers into the second joints of the bowling ball, it is called a conventional grip. If you’re a beginner and using a house ball, you’ll require a traditional grip.
Conversely, to make continuous scoring, you better use the finger grip.
Step 4: Swing the ball before throwing
Take your arm straight back and straight forward before throwing the ball into the arrow of the lane. It is called swing the bowling ball, which is compulsory for hooking the bowling.
Without swinging a little bit, you won’t get the exact hook you desire from your ball. Instead, it will go to the gutter with no control over it.
Step 5: Maintain your arm’s straightness.
Although you’re going to hook the ball, you must keep your hand straight while hooking. Indeed, straightening the hand is an easy way to adjust with the hook of the bowling ball.
Step 6: Release the bowling ball.
Now, as you have a solid grip with the bowling ball, it’s time to release it. Mandatorily, keep your hand at the underneath of the ball to release it unrestrictedly. Also, rotate the ball when releasing the bowling ball.
Step 7: Concentrate on the fingers while releasing.
Make sure your thumb departures from the ball before the two fingers inside it. Here the two fingers will control the ball until you release it for hooking.
Make an original flick with your fingers before releasing the bowling ball from your hand. Nevertheless, don’t create too much flick and maintain some control until you release the ball.
Step 8: Follow through
Bring your hand in the same position after releasing the ball. Don’t overdo your hand. It will cause serious injury if you do so.
How to make necessary adjustments?
Once you get comfortable with releasing the ball, you’ll learn how to make necessary adjustments. Necessary adjustments include the following things,
- Firstly, if you’re a right-hander and create a high hit, move your leg to the left a little. Make sure you are keeping your target on the lane precisely as before.
- Conversely, when you hit the pocket lightly with your bowling ball, shift your feet from left to the right. It is a significant step for the left-hander. Moreover, if you don’t follow the stage, you perhaps have to play the bowling ball in weird angles.
- If you’re an expert in advanced bowling on challenging lanes, you’ll become habituated with the right and left move.
How to customize a bowling ball?
Indeed, a customized bowling ball enhances the chance of scoring in the bowling ball game. Plus, if you get customized holes at the right place of your bowling ball, it’ll be more comfortable to hold.
So, it is not useful but crucial to customize and purchase the best quality bowling ball. But how to customize a bowling ball? Let’s discuss this.
1. Choose the right equipment.
When you’re thinking of getting a customized ball, you need to consider its material first. Typically, the bowling ball is made of reactive resin, plastic, particle, and urethane. Wherein the house balls are made of plastic materials.
The bowling balls made of the plastic ball cannot hook effectively. Regardless of hooking, plastic balls cannot carry the pins very well nor fit into the hand perfectly.
Conversely, the bowling ball that includes reactive resin effectively strikes and provides a good grip.
2. Drill your ball
All of our hand’s length is not the same. Some of us have a more extended grip, and some have smaller ones. So, if you purchase an auto drilled bowling ball, your hand may not reach the holes.
Therefore, the best option would be drilling your bowling ball according to the size of your hand. Seek the advice of a pro-shop operator and make the holes according to your hand’s size.
